The Basics of Powering a Simulation Pigeon

Our simulation pigeons are designed to mimic the appearance and, to some extent, the behavior of real pigeons. To achieve this, they are equipped with various features that require power. These features include moving parts such as wings that can flap, LED lights for added realism, and in some advanced models, sound modules that can emit pigeon coos.

There are primarily two types of power sources used for our simulation pigeons: battery - powered and solar - powered.

Battery - Powered Simulation Pigeons

Battery - powered models are popular due to their flexibility. They can be placed anywhere, regardless of sunlight availability. Most of our battery - powered simulation pigeons use standard AA or AAA batteries. These batteries are widely available and easy to replace.

The power consumption of a battery - powered simulation pigeon depends on the complexity of its features. For a basic model with simple wing movement, the battery life can last up to a few weeks with normal use. However, for models with additional features like LED lights and sound, the battery may need to be replaced more frequently, perhaps every 1 - 2 weeks.

The advantage of battery - powered models is that they can be used indoors or in shaded outdoor areas. This makes them suitable for a variety of settings, such as indoor gardens, patios with a lot of overhangs, or areas with limited sunlight.

Solar - Powered Simulation Pigeons

Solar - powered simulation pigeons are an eco - friendly option. They come with a small solar panel that charges a built - in rechargeable battery during the day. This stored energy is then used to power the pigeon's movements and features at night or when there is insufficient sunlight.

The solar panel needs to be placed in an area where it can receive direct sunlight for at least a few hours a day. The efficiency of the solar charging process depends on the quality of the solar panel and the intensity of sunlight. On a sunny day, a well - placed solar panel can fully charge the battery in a few hours.

Solar - powered models are ideal for outdoor gardens and lawns. They are a great choice for those who want to reduce their environmental impact and save on battery costs in the long run. Once installed, they require minimal maintenance, as the solar panel will automatically charge the battery as long as it is exposed to sunlight.

Impact of Power Requirements on Performance

The power requirements of a simulation pigeon directly affect its performance. For example, if a battery - powered pigeon runs out of battery, its movement will stop, and it will lose its realistic appearance. Similarly, a solar - powered pigeon may not function properly if the solar panel is not receiving enough sunlight.

In terms of movement, a well - powered simulation pigeon will have smooth and natural - looking wing flaps. The speed and frequency of the wing movement can be adjusted in some models, but this also depends on the available power. If the power is low, the wing movement may become jerky or slow down.

The LED lights and sound modules also rely on sufficient power. Dim or flickering lights indicate low battery levels, and the sound may become distorted or stop altogether. Therefore, it is important for customers to keep an eye on the power status of their simulation pigeons to ensure optimal performance.

Maintenance and Troubleshooting Related to Power

Maintaining the power source of a simulation pigeon is crucial for its long - term use. For battery - powered models, customers should regularly check the battery levels and replace the batteries as needed. It is also a good idea to use high - quality batteries to ensure consistent performance.

For solar - powered models, the solar panel should be kept clean. Dust, dirt, and leaves can block the sunlight and reduce the charging efficiency. A simple wipe with a soft cloth every few weeks can help keep the solar panel in good condition.

If a simulation pigeon is not working properly, the power source is often the first thing to check. For battery - powered models, try replacing the batteries. For solar - powered models, make sure the solar panel is in a sunny location and that there are no obstructions.
